UseFrame is a hosted approval gate for autonomous agents. One MCP tool โ€” request_approval() โ€” and your agent pauses before anything irreversible: sending, deleting, deploying, spending.

  1. Connect โ€” add the UseFrame MCP server to any agent in under 5 minutes. Claude Code, cron agents, anything MCP-speaking.
  2. Gate โ€” the agent calls request_approval(action, context) and blocks.
  3. Decide โ€” you get a notification on your phone. Read the context. Tap approve or deny. Every decision is audit-logged.

Heartbeat monitors tell you a scheduled agent ran. UseFrame tells you whether it worked: each run's summary is judged against the goal you set, and you're alerted on missed runs and silent failures alike.

  1. Ping โ€” your agent posts its run summary to a UseFrame endpoint when it finishes. One curl or one hook.
  2. Judge โ€” an LLM referee rules pass/fail: did this run accomplish its stated goal?
  3. Alert โ€” missed run or failed verdict, you hear about it (email/Slack). History and verdicts on one dashboard.
